Usually, the people of Mojopetung Village, Dukun Subdistrict, Gresik Regency in disposing of waste from livestock are left idle in the ground if dried cow feces will be dumped into the rice fields. If in the rainy season the cattle fases will disappear by itself because it is carried by running water and the cow feces seep into will also flow into the river directly. This causes the water to not function properly and cause air and soil pollution. In addition, aquatic biota life is also disturbed not only because of cow feces (Bos taurus) but the existence of Eichhornia crassies which continue to increase people's habit does not use water as they should use as a place of animal baths. These problems can be overcome by processing cow feces with water hyacinth as compost. With the method of applying the fertilizer directly to plant. The method of data analysis was carried out using one-way ANOVA (Analysys of Variance) Test to find out whether or not the influence of organic fertilizer on plant growth.  The results showed that the average height of the stem was 32.69 cm in the treatment using compost, 30.84 cm using urea fertilizer, 25.8 cm without fertilizer. The number of leaves that use compost, urea or no fertilizer results in an average value equal to 5 cm, and the leaf color produces a green average for each experiment. ANOVA test on plant growth results in F = 14.608> F table = 3.59. This shows that there are significant differences in plant growth in organic fertilizer applications. the number of leaves and the color of the leaves yielded F = 0 <F arithmetic = 3.59 and F = 0.2 <F arithmetic = 3.59 which showed no significant difference in the number of leaves and plant height.

Penyakit infeksi parasit masih menjadi masalah kesehatan di Indonesia dan di dunia. Pada tahun 2017, World Health Organization (WHO) memasukkan beberapa penyakit parasit ke dalam Neglected Tropical Disease (NTD). Penyakit parasit tidak dapat lepas dari kondisi lingkungan, suhu, kelembaban, iklim, dll. Di Indonesia, masih sedikit artikel yang meninjau dampak lingkungan terhadap insiden infeksi parasit. Tujuan dari penulisan artikel ini adalah untuk membahas bagaimana suhu, kelembaban dan cuaca dapat memengaruhi angka prevalensi penyakit akibat parasit.

Air buangan dari kegiatan rumah tangga atau disebut limbah cair domestik pada perumahan di sekitaran PMKS berpotensi menjadi salah satu sumber pencemaran lingkungan jika tidak dilakukan pengolahan secara benar.  Penelitian ini bertujuan untuk memantau aktivitas pengolahan limbah cair domestik pada PMKS (PT Sisirau) Kabupaten Aceh Tamiang. Penelitian menggunakan metode grab sampling. Parameter pengamatan dari sampel air buangan pada perumahan pabrik adalah kadar  pH, BOD, COD, TSS, ammoniak, minyak dan lemak. Data yang diperoleh dianalisa dengan membandingkan hasil yang diperoleh sesuai Permen LH dan Kehutanan RI No. P.68/Menlhk/Setjen/Kum.1/8/2016. Hasil penelitian menunjukkan bahwa limbah cair  domestik  di  PMKS PT Sisirau sudah  memenuhi  standar  baku  mutu kualitas limbah  cair yang aman di buang ke badan air yaitu  nilai  pH, BOD, COD, TSS, ammoniak, minyak dan lemak berturut-turut adalah 8,02; 23,9mg/L; 50,99mg/L; 25mg/L; 0,29 mg/L; dan < 2mg/L. Nilai-nilai ini berada dibawah kadar maksimum standarisasi.
